One of the standout features of the latest Bitcoin wallets is their enhanced security measures. These wallets utilize advanced encryption techniques to protect users' private keys, which are essential for accessing and controlling Bitcoin transactions. With the increasing number of cyber threats, it's more important than ever to have a wallet that offers robust security features.
The first wallet on our list is the Ledger Nano S, which is widely regarded as one of the most secure Bitcoin wallets available. This hardware wallet stores your private keys offline, making it immune to online hacking attempts. The Ledger Nano S supports multiple cryptocurrencies, including Bitcoin, Ethereum, and Litecoin, and comes with a companion app that allows users to manage their digital assets easily.
Another notable Bitcoin wallet is the Trezor Model T. Similar to the Ledger Nano S, the Trezor Model T is a hardware wallet that keeps your private keys secure. It features a color touchscreen, which makes it easier for users to navigate through the wallet's interface. The Trezor Model T supports a wide range of cryptocurrencies, including Bitcoin, Ethereum, and Bitcoin Cash, and is compatible with various third-party applications.
For those who prefer a software wallet, the Exodus app is a great choice. Exodus is a user-friendly wallet that allows users to manage their Bitcoin and other cryptocurrencies from their desktop or mobile device. The wallet boasts a sleek design and an intuitive interface, making it easy for beginners to get started with Bitcoin. Additionally, Exodus offers a built-in exchange feature, allowing users to trade their cryptocurrencies directly within the wallet.
Another popular software wallet is the Electrum wallet. Known for its simplicity and speed, Electrum is a lightweight wallet that is perfect for users who want to store their Bitcoin securely without the need for a full node. The wallet supports Bitcoin and Bitcoin Cash, and it can be used on both desktop and mobile platforms. Electrum also offers a watch-only feature, which allows users to view their Bitcoin balance without revealing their private keys.
The latest Bitcoin wallets also come with improved user experience features. For instance, the Trust Wallet is a mobile wallet that supports a wide range of cryptocurrencies, including Bitcoin, Ethereum, and ERC20 tokens. The wallet features a sleek design and a user-friendly interface, making it easy for users to manage their digital assets on the go. Trust Wallet also integrates with decentralized exchanges, allowing users to trade their cryptocurrencies directly from the wallet.
